The truth is that this video is about seeing what kinds of results we get when we modify the printer. In this case, we're trying to find out what happens if we lift the printer up. Does the print quality suffer, are there other issues?

I have to say that after spending quite a bit of time thinking of how I could make the print quality worse, I believed that I had come up with the best way to accomplish it. It didn't go quite as I had planned.

The end goal of this video is to decide which direction makes the most sense for adding parts onto this printer, should I make something stand-alone, or re-use the structure of the existing printer, the testing performed in this video gave a clear answer and now I know how to move ahead. I'd like to design something that provides a lot more storage, that will be attached to the printer solidly, which can be easily accessed and would have plenty of space for every tool you can think of to maintain your printer and to clean your prints... though that's not really something that you need often with this printer.
